{"id":1574,"slug":"hilbah-fenugreek-condiment","title":"Hilbah (Fenugreek Condiment)","description":"Hilbah, (Arabic: حلبة) also spelled holbah, is a condiment or dollop made from ground fenugreek seeds. It is typically consumed with a morsel of bread (sop), or added as flavoring to hot soups. Its preparation is mostly found in Yemen, Israel and other Middle-Eastern countries.","ingredients_raw":["3 tbsp ground fenugreek seeds","1 cup water","Coriander leaves, finely chopped","Leeks, chopped","1 lemon or citric acid to taste","1 tsp salt","1 tbsp zḥug (hot sauce made from red peppers, garlic, coriander leaves, etc.)","Grated tomato (optional)"],"ingredients_norm":["ground fenugreek seed","water","cilantro","leek","lemon or citric acid","salt","zhug","tomato"],"steps":["Soak ground fenugreek in the water for 3 hours until expanded.","Beat with a spatula until paste becomes light and frothy. Gradually add more water if necessary.","Mix in coriander leaves and leeks.","Mix in salt, lemon juice, and zḥug.","Mix in grated tomato if using."],"categories":["Sauce recipes","Vegan recipes","Recipes for sauces and condiments","Kosher recipes","Recipes using cilantro","Recipes using citric acid","Recipes using lemon","Recipes using fenugreek seed","Recipes using leek","Jewish Yemenite recipes"],"prep_time_minutes":null,"cook_time_minutes":null,"total_time_minutes":null,"servings":null,"yield_text":null,"difficulty":"very easy","source_name":"wikibooks","source_url":"https://en.wikibooks.org/wiki/Cookbook:Hilbah_(Fenugreek_Condiment)","source_ref":"4630056","authors_url":"https://en.wikibooks.org/w/index.php?title=Cookbook:Hilbah_(Fenugreek_Condiment)&action=history","license":"CC BY-SA 4.0","license_url":"https://creativecommons.org/licenses/by-sa/4.0/","extraction_confidence":null,"content_hash":"ab0245b7394eb26f97d26946be7f99d24f87b9d74f3dbb143a34d72412d1846e","created_at":"2026-08-02T14:43:04Z","updated_at":"2026-08-02T14:43:04Z","notice":null,"url":"https://recipecontextprotocol.com/recipes/hilbah-fenugreek-condiment"}
